对象存储原理详细解析图,深入解析对象存储原理,技术架构、工作流程与应用场景全揭秘
- 综合资讯
- 2024-12-04 09:44:32
- 2

深入解析对象存储原理,详细阐述技术架构、工作流程及应用场景。本文图解对象存储原理,全面揭示其运作机制,为读者提供全方位了解。...
深入解析对象存储原理,详细阐述技术架构、工作流程及应用场景。本文图解对象存储原理,全面揭示其运作机制,为读者提供全方位了解。
随着互联网的飞速发展,数据量呈爆炸式增长,传统的存储方式已无法满足海量数据的存储需求,对象存储作为一种新型存储技术,因其高效、可靠、可扩展等优势,逐渐成为数据存储领域的热门选择,本文将详细解析对象存储的原理,包括技术架构、工作流程以及应用场景。
对象存储技术架构
1、存储节点
对象存储系统由多个存储节点组成,每个节点负责存储一定数量的对象,存储节点可以是物理服务器,也可以是虚拟机,在存储节点中,数据以对象的形式存储,对象由元数据、数据本身以及数据索引组成。
2、元数据服务器
元数据服务器负责存储和管理对象的元数据信息,如对象的名称、大小、类型、存储节点位置等,元数据服务器通过索引机制,实现对对象的快速检索和访问。
3、网络设备
网络设备负责连接存储节点和元数据服务器,实现数据传输,网络设备包括交换机、路由器等,应具备高速、稳定的数据传输能力。
4、数据副本
为了提高数据可靠性和容错能力,对象存储系统通常采用数据副本机制,数据副本包括主副本和多个备份副本,备份副本存储在不同的存储节点上。
对象存储工作流程
1、上传对象
用户将对象上传至对象存储系统时,首先通过HTTP/HTTPS协议与元数据服务器通信,元数据服务器将对象的元数据信息存储在数据库中,并将对象数据写入对应的存储节点。
2、访问对象
用户访问对象时,首先通过HTTP/HTTPS协议与元数据服务器通信,获取对象的元数据信息,元数据服务器根据对象数据所在存储节点的信息,将用户请求转发至相应的存储节点,实现对象的读取。
3、更新对象
当用户需要更新对象时,首先通过HTTP/HTTPS协议与元数据服务器通信,修改对象的元数据信息,元数据服务器将修改后的对象数据写入对应的存储节点。
4、删除对象
用户删除对象时,首先通过HTTP/HTTPS协议与元数据服务器通信,删除对象的元数据信息,元数据服务器将对象数据从对应的存储节点中删除。
对象存储应用场景
1、大数据存储
对象存储系统适用于存储海量数据,如视频、图片、音频等,在互联网、云计算、物联网等领域,对象存储技术能够满足大数据存储的需求。
2、云存储服务
对象存储技术是云存储服务的基础,可以提供高效、可靠的云存储解决方案,用户可以通过对象存储服务,实现数据的存储、访问和管理。
3、文件共享
对象存储系统可以用于实现文件共享功能,用户可以将文件上传至对象存储系统,实现文件的共享和协作。
4、数据备份与归档
对象存储系统具备高效的数据备份和归档功能,企业可以将重要数据存储在对象存储系统中,确保数据的安全性和可靠性。
对象存储技术作为一种新型存储技术,具有高效、可靠、可扩展等优势,通过对对象存储原理的详细解析,有助于我们更好地了解其技术架构、工作流程以及应用场景,随着数据量的不断增长,对象存储技术将在未来发挥越来越重要的作用。
本文链接:https://www.zhitaoyun.cn/1309264.html
发表评论